BernardC Posted September 22, 2021 Share #152 Posted September 22, 2021 Just now, Photoworks said: you are still in need of a battery grip and or USB power brick What lens is that, and how much charge was there in the camera? We already know that the battery issue will never be fully resolved with EOS lenses, given that they can't communicate their power requirements. We also know that the warning is normal (and informative) if the battery is actually low.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...

BernardC Posted September 22, 2021 Share #157 Posted September 22, 2021 1 hour ago, Photoworks said: Was above 75% It is a big issue using EF adapter like sigma and Canon tilt-shift lenses, or some of the Cinema lenses EF I have. No solution! As I said, I doubt we will see a full solution with EF lenses. They don't communicate power draw like L-Mount lenses do. You should ask Sigma about their own EF lenses, maybe they can do something in the adapter firmware. I doubt they will do anything about the Canon-brand lenses, since they don't officially support those.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...

chris_tribble Posted September 23, 2021 Share #160 Posted September 23, 2021 Just a summary of experience. FW 3.0 updated faultlessly on two SL2 bodies. 24-90 / 90-280 - no FW update (both 2.1) APO 35/75 both updated automatically to 2.1 when attached to the camera and camera powered on. Video updates of no interest to me currently - however, I look forward to testing improvements in AF capability in different modes when I have time. Thank you Leica for pulling all of this together.
